WebMyeloproliferative neoplasm is a term used to describe a group of blood cancers that are connected by their cause—genetic aberrations to the cells in the bone marrow, which … WebChronic myelogenous leukemia, commonly known as CML, is a condition in which the bone marrow produces too many mature and immature white blood cells. CML is caused by a genetic mutation that occurs in the chromosomes of the blood cells, when genes on two specific chromosomes move from one to another, changing the length of each.

WebSep 13, 2024 · Primary myelofibrosis (PMF) is one of the chronic myeloproliferative disorders, which are collectively characterized by clonal proliferation of myeloid cells with variable morphologic maturity and hematopoietic efficiency. PMF was previously called chronic idiopathic myelofibrosis (CIMF) and agnogenic myeloid metaplasia (AMM).
